An impressive three bedroom apartment in a popular portered mansion block
Description
This substantial mansion block apartment occupies an elevated position within highly regarded York House, offering exceptional scope to create a bespoke lateral residence in one of Marylebone’s most established addresses.
The apartment benefits from superb natural light throughout, with expansive windows and open outlooks providing far-reaching views and an unusually bright feel for a period mansion block. The generous internal proportions allow for a highly flexible layout, well suited to both formal entertaining and family living.
Residents can enjoy the convenience of a resident porter, lift, and a recently refurbished external façade. This is a rare opportunity for an incoming purchaser to design and finish the property to their own specification.
